Default Midi audio cuts out

Hoping someone can help I am using a roland TD30 drums to trigger software drum samples such as EZ drummer 2 the problem i am having is sometimes the audio cuts out for a split second the midi notes are still recording at that moment but audio does not when this happens its only the drums sound that is affected not any other track

Default Re: Midi audio cuts out

I'm going to play psychic here and hazard the following guesses:
samples not on separate drive
if they are then it's a slow drive
the drive is somehow losing communication with the computer
the op is using the USB port for MIDI and the port has gone to power savings mode (this is prevalent on Windows)
not enough ram in the computer

Default Re: Midi audio cuts out

Off hand, I'd say the i3 is probably to blame. The i3 is a "budget" processor and Pro Tools needs a "power" processor(which is why i7 is recommended, i5 is borderline and i3 is not recommended) Next(since we still don't have all the info we need), are you recording to your system drive(IOW, does your computer only have a single hard drive)? If so, and the drive is NOT an SSD, that is a problem(doubly so if the drive is slow, like 5900 or 5400 rpm, or if its a FUSION drive, which are known to be troublesome for most).
